Closter, NJ Profile
Closter, NJ, population 8,675, is located
in New Jersey's Bergen county,
about 4.4 miles from Yonkers and 11.7 miles from Paterson.
Through the 90's Closter's population has grown by about 4%.
It is estimated that in the first 5 years of the past decade the population of Closter has grown by about 3%. Since 2005 Closter's population has grown by about 2%.
Closter's property crime levels tend to be much lower than
New Jersey's average level.
The same data shows violent crime levels in Closter tend to be much lower than New Jersey's average level.
